Frequently Asked Questions

How do I start an integration between GoToMeeting and GitHub?

To start, connect both your GoToMeeting and GitHub accounts to viaSocket. Once connected, you can set up a workflow where an event in GoToMeeting triggers actions in GitHub (or vice versa).

Can we customize how data from GoToMeeting is recorded in GitHub?

Absolutely. You can customize how GoToMeeting data is recorded in GitHub. This includes choosing which data fields go into which fields of GitHub, setting up custom formats, and filtering out unwanted information.

How often does the data sync between GoToMeeting and GitHub?

The data sync between GoToMeeting and GitHub typically happens in real-time through instant triggers. And a maximum of 15 minutes in case of a scheduled trigger.

Can I filter or transform data before sending it from GoToMeeting to GitHub?

Yes, viaSocket allows you to add custom logic or use built-in filters to modify data according to your needs.

Is it possible to add conditions to the integration between GoToMeeting and GitHub?

Yes, you can set conditional logic to control the flow of data between GoToMeeting and GitHub. For instance, you can specify that data should only be sent if certain conditions are met, or you can create if/else statements to manage different outcomes.

About GoToMeeting

GoToMeeting is a professional online meeting software that makes it easy to connect with people from anywhere in the world. It offers high-quality video conferencing, screen sharing, and collaboration tools to enhance productivity and communication.

About GitHub

GitHub is a platform for version control and collaboration, allowing developers to work together on projects from anywhere. It provides tools for code review, project management, and continuous integration.
